- Deposit‑free cash is usually capped at $10–$20 AUD.
- Wagering requirements range from 20x to 40x the bonus amount.
- Maximum cashout limits are often half the bonus value.
- Time‑limited windows force you to gamble quickly or lose the offer.
Because the offer is structured to keep you playing, most players find themselves chasing a loss instead of enjoying a genuine win. The system is built for the house, not for the player who thinks a few free spins will fund a holiday.
